JS

Déclaration de fonctions

Déclaration de Fonctions en JavaScript


En JavaScript, les fonctions sont des blocs de code réutilisables qui peuvent être appelés pour effectuer une tâche spécifique. Elles peuvent prendre des paramètres en entrée et retourner une valeur en sortie.


1. Déclaration de Fonctions :


Vous pouvez déclarer une fonction en utilisant le mot-clé function, suivi du nom de la fonction et de ses paramètres entre parenthèses. Le bloc de code de la fonction est délimité par des accolades {}.


function nomDeLaFonction(parametre1, parametre2) {
    // Bloc de code de la fonction
}


2. Exemple de Déclaration de Fonction :


// Déclaration d'une fonction qui additionne deux nombres
function additionner(a, b) {
    return a + b;
}

// Appel de la fonction
let resultat = additionner(5, 3); // resultat vaut 8


3. Fonctions avec ou sans Paramètres :


Les fonctions peuvent prendre des paramètres en entrée, qui sont des variables utilisées à l'intérieur de la fonction. Vous pouvez également déclarer des fonctions sans paramètres.


// Déclaration d'une fonction sans paramètres
function direBonjour() {
    console.log("Bonjour !");
}

// Appel de la fonction
direBonjour(); // Affiche "Bonjour !"


4. Valeur de Retour :


Les fonctions peuvent retourner une valeur à l'endroit où elles sont appelées à l'aide du mot-clé return. Si aucune valeur n'est spécifiée après return, la fonction renverra undefined.


function multiplier(a, b) {
    return a * b;
}

let produit = multiplier(4, 3); // produit vaut 12


5. Expression de Fonction :


Les fonctions peuvent également être déclarées sous forme d'expressions de fonction, en les assignant à une variable. Cela permet de les passer en tant que paramètres à d'autres fonctions ou de les stocker dans des structures de données.


let maFonction = function() {
    console.log("Ceci est une fonction anonyme.");
};

maFonction(); // Affiche "Ceci est une fonction anonyme."


En résumé, la déclaration de fonctions en JavaScript permet de définir des blocs de code réutilisables pour effectuer des tâches spécifiques. En comprenant comment déclarer des fonctions, les appeler avec ou sans paramètres, gérer les valeurs de retour et utiliser des expressions de fonction, vous pouvez écrire des programmes JavaScript modulaires et efficaces.

244 vues
Modifié le 04 mars 2024
Publicité Sitedudev
Cette pub permet au site de vivre ...
Publicité
Cette pub permet au site de vivre ...
Voir d'autres articles
278 vues
Utilisation de styles en ligne avec l'attribut style
Utilisation de styles en ligne avec l'attribut styleL'attribut style permet de définir des styles CSS directement à l'intérieur des balises HTML. Cela permet d'appliquer des styles spécifiques à...
HTML
2 465 vues
Barre de menu intelligente
Vous en avez marre de dupliquer votre code afin d'ajouter un nouveau lien sur votre barre de menus ?Alors dans cette vidéo vous allez apprendre à vous simplifier la vie en utilisant la fonction...
Créer son site de rencontres
2 193 vues
Configuration de PhpMyAdmin pour se connecter à votre serveur de base de données
1. Accéder au Fichier de Configuration :Après avoir téléchargé et installé PhpMyAdmin sur votre serveur, accédez au répertoire où PhpMyAdmin est installé.Cherchez le fichier de...
SQL
2 371 vues
Base de données de notre messagerie interne
Nous allons maintenant développer un élément-clé de notre site de rencontres. Nous allons concevoir une messagerie interne entre 2 utilisateurs.Avant de commencer je vous invite à prendre la...
Créer son site de rencontres
334 vues
Pourquoi utiliser PHP ?
Introduction à l'utilisation de PHPPHP est un langage de programmation extrêmement populaire pour le développement web. Voici quelques-unes des raisons principales pour lesquelles PHP est...
PHP
191 vues
Utilisation de async/await
Utilisation de async/await en JavaScriptL'async/await est une syntaxe introduite dans ECMAScript 2017 pour simplifier la gestion des promesses et rendre le code asynchrone plus lisible et plus...
JS
2 973 vues
Voir le profil d'un utilisateur en PHP
Maintenant que nous avons la liste des utilisateurs, nous allons créer une nouvelle page PHP afin de visiter le profil d'un membre dynamiquement.Pour cela nous allons passer dans l'URL l'identifiant...
Créer son site de rencontres
441 vues
Flexbox : créer des mises en page flexibles et responsives
Flexbox : Créer des Mises en Page Flexibles et ResponsivesFlexbox est une méthode de disposition en CSS qui permet de créer des mises en page flexibles et responsives. Il offre un contrôle...
CSS
Publicité
Cette pub permet au site de vivre ...